It’s Saturday, and the question is simple: what’s the BEST gameplan for the Broncos to beat a Jaguars team scoring 32 points per game?
On today’s Orange & Blue Today, Cecil Lammey and Andrew Mason break down how Denver can slow down Jacksonville’s explosive offense, what Vance Joseph must prioritize to keep Trevor Lawrence uncomfortable, and whether the Broncos offense — rolling in recent weeks — can put up enough points to win a shootout if needed. The guys dive into the matchups, the pressure points, and the blueprint Denver must follow to pull off a massive Week 16 win.
